French steel pipe producer Vallourec has announced that it will supply 10,000 mt of steel pipes for the construction of the Shuqaiq Steam Power Plant (SSPP) in Saudi Arabia. Deliveries are scheduled for the first, second and third quarters of the current year.
Vallourec's products will be used in the boilers of the oil-fired steam power plant which will be built by Yantai Hyundai Heavy Industries Co. Ltd, the Chinese subsidiary of South Korean group Hyundai Heavy Industries (HHI), for the Saudi Electricity Company (SEC) in Shuqaiq, approximately 580 km to the south of Jeddah on the Red Sea coast.
